¿Cómo se pueden extraer datos de un sitio web sin una API utilizando Python?
La extracción de datos de sitios web es una tarea común en la minería de datos, que implica el análisis de grandes conjuntos de datos para descubrir patrones e información. En los casos en que una interfaz de programación de aplicaciones (API) Python, un lenguaje de programación versátil, se puede utilizar para extraer datos. Este proceso es legal siempre que cumpla con los términos de servicio del sitio web y robots.txt archivo, que describe las reglas de raspado. Python tiene varias bibliotecas que hacen que el web scraping sea accesible, incluso si no eres un desarrollador experimentado. Exploremos cómo puedes usar Python para extraer datos de sitios web sin una API.